If provided with the following 2 points, then what is the slope?
(3, -6) and (5,-2)

Respuesta :

wegnerkolmp2741o
wegnerkolmp2741o wegnerkolmp2741o
  • 02-04-2020

Answer:

2

Step-by-step explanation:

If we are given two points, we can find the slope by using

m = (y2-y1)/ (x2-x1)

   = (-2- -6) /( 5-3)

   = (-2+6)/ (5-3)

   = 4/2

   = 2
